Land Rover Peabody

id: 30449979
marker

247 Newbury St
Peabody, MA 01960

marker
(978) 535-9200
Incorrect info? Correct your listing
Managed by Uberall
Main categories:

Oldsmobile Dealers

Related categories:

Automotive

,

Car Dealers

badge